你查询的IP:[119.147.159.40]  地理位置:中国–广东–东莞

最新查询60.138.188.136 119.130.141.160 119.106.105.175 120.124.139.71 120.226.87.94 218.1.143.94 120.204.18.128 60.113.160.186 60.163.211.55 119.147.159.40 118.184.202.106 122.198.119.100 202.168.160.8 124.66.220.159 192.124.154.100 210.14.112.212 203.176.168.107 123.136.80.145 121.60.227.73 202.158.160.164 122.204.67.78 202.149.160.170 116.116.159.245 203.192.83.51 117.74.128.120 123.101.72.13 124.31.56.171 120.90.40.99 61.240.25.207 202.38.164.185 116.214.128.132